DAS-хранилища: когда прямое подключение лучше сетевого
- Что такое DAS и почему это всё ещё актуально
- Современные интерфейсы подключения
- Преимущества, которые сложно игнорировать
- Экономическая составляющая
- Где DAS показывает себя лучше всего
- Ограничения и способы их преодоления
- Гибридные решения
- Современные функции: это не просто набор дисков
- Практические рекомендации по выбору
- Чек-лист для принятия решения
- Взгляд в будущее
Вы платите за 10-гигабитную сеть, настраиваете iSCSI, боретесь с задержками — и всё ради того, чтобы получить скорость, которую обычный SAS-диск выдаёт из коробки при прямом подключении. Парадокс? Нет, просто многие забыли про DAS в погоне за модными распределенными системами.
Что такое DAS и почему это всё ещё актуально
Direct Attached Storage — это хранилище данных, подключенное напрямую к серверу через SATA, SAS, NVMe или даже USB. Никаких сетевых протоколов, коммутаторов и дополнительных точек отказа. Диски работают так, будто они внутри вашего сервера — потому что фактически так и есть.
В отличие от NAS (Network Attached Storage) и SAN (Storage Area Network), где данные путешествуют по сети, DAS обеспечивает блочный доступ напрямую. Это как разница между разговором по телефону и личной беседой — второе всегда быстрее и надёжнее.
Современные интерфейсы подключения
Интерфейс | Пропускная способность | Типичное применение | Максимум дисков |
---|---|---|---|
SATA 3.0 | 6 Гбит/с | Архивное хранение, холодные данные | 4-8 на контроллер |
SAS-3 | 12 Гбит/с | Корпоративные массивы, базы данных | До 256 через экспандеры |
NVMe/PCIe 4.0 | До 64 Гбит/с | Высоконагруженные БД, кэш | 4-24 напрямую |
Thunderbolt 4 | 40 Гбит/с | Мобильные рабочие станции | 6-8 в цепочке |
USB 3.2 | 20 Гбит/с | Резервное копирование | 127 теоретически |
Выбор интерфейса определяет не только скорость, но и возможности масштабирования. SAS позволяет подключать внешние полки с десятками дисков, сохраняя преимущества прямого доступа. NVMe через PCIe даёт минимальные задержки — меньше 10 микросекунд против 100-500 у сетевых протоколов.
Преимущества, которые сложно игнорировать
Производительность DAS не нуждается в рекламе — цифры говорят сами за себя. При прямом подключении вы получаете полную пропускную способность интерфейса без накладных расходов на сетевые протоколы. Задержка измеряется в микросекундах, а не миллисекундах.
Но скорость — это только вершина айсберга. Безопасность DAS строится на физической изоляции. Данные недоступны из сети по определению. Никакой хакер не сможет добраться до вашего хранилища через интернет, если оно физически не подключено к сети. Это делает DAS идеальным выбором для критически важных данных, которые не требуют совместного доступа.
Надёжность тоже на высоте. Меньше компонентов — меньше точек отказа. Нет зависимости от сетевого оборудования, настроек VLAN, работы DHCP-сервера. Упал коммутатор? DAS продолжает работать. Проблемы с маршрутизацией? DAS их не заметит.
Экономическая составляющая
Стоимость владения DAS часто оказывается ниже сетевых решений:
- Не нужны дорогие коммутаторы с поддержкой iSCSI или FC
- Нет лицензий на специализированное ПО для SAN
- Минимальные требования к квалификации персонала
- Энергопотребление ниже из-за отсутствия сетевого оборудования
Для небольшой компании разница может составлять десятки тысяч долларов. Даже крупным организациям DAS помогает экономить на специализированных задачах.
Где DAS показывает себя лучше всего
Локальные базы данных с интенсивным вводом-выводом — первый очевидный кандидат. PostgreSQL, MySQL, MongoDB работают значительно быстрее на локальных NVMe-дисках. Особенно это заметно на операциях случайного чтения/записи, где сетевые задержки критичны.
Временное хранилище для обработки больших данных — второй важный сценарий. Когда вы обрабатываете терабайты логов или выполняете ETL-процессы, промежуточные результаты лучше держать локально. Перекладывание данных по сети только замедлит процесс.
Видеомонтаж и обработка медиаконтента требуют стабильной высокой пропускной способности. Монтаж 4K-видео по сети — это постоянные подвисания и рендеринг на часы вместо минут. DAS обеспечивает предсказуемую производительность без сюрпризов.

Ограничения и способы их преодоления
Главная проблема DAS — сложность организации совместного доступа. Данные привязаны к конкретному серверу, и для их использования другими системами нужны дополнительные решения.
Но это не тупик. Современные файловые системы вроде GFS2 или OCFS2 позволяют организовать кластерный доступ к DAS-хранилищу. Несколько серверов могут работать с одним массивом через SAS-коммутаторы или dual-port диски. Да, это требует настройки, но результат того стоит.
Масштабируемость ограничена количеством слотов и портов. В стандартный сервер поместится 8-24 диска, для большего нужны внешние полки. Но даже они подключаются напрямую через SAS-экспандеры, сохраняя преимущества прямого доступа.
Гибридные решения
Многие не знают, что можно комбинировать подходы:
- Software-defined storage поверх DAS — создайте распределенное хранилище из локальных дисков нескольких серверов
- DAS + репликация — держите рабочие данные локально, асинхронно реплицируйте на удаленное хранилище
- Tiered storage — горячие данные на локальных NVMe, теплые на SAS-дисках, холодные уезжают в облако
Современные функции: это не просто набор дисков
Производители DAS-систем не стоят на месте. Современные контроллеры поддерживают продвинутые функции:
Снэпшоты и thin provisioning доступны даже в недорогих RAID-контроллерах. Вы можете создавать мгновенные копии данных и выделять больше места, чем физически есть на дисках.
Автоматический tiering перемещает горячие данные на быстрые диски, холодные — на медленные. Это происходит прозрачно для приложений. SSD-кэширование ускоряет часто используемые данные без полного перехода на твердотельные накопители.
Зеркалирование и репликация работают на уровне контроллера. Можно настроить синхронное зеркало между двумя DAS-массивами для отказоустойчивости.
Практические рекомендации по выбору
При выборе DAS-решения отталкивайтесь от задачи, а не от бюджета. Для баз данных критична низкая задержка — выбирайте NVMe. Для архивов важна емкость — берите SATA. Для универсального применения SAS остается золотой серединой.
Размер имеет значение. Не покупайте полку на 60 дисков, если вам нужно 10. Пустые слоты — это зря потраченные деньги на шасси и блоки питания. Лучше начать с малого и расширяться по необходимости.
Учитывайте будущее. Если сейчас хватает SATA, но через год планируется миграция на NVMe — берите контроллер с поддержкой обоих интерфейсов. Апгрейд обойдется дешевле полной замены.
Чек-лист для принятия решения
Выбирайте DAS, если:
- Данные используются одним сервером или небольшой группой
- Критична минимальная задержка (меньше 1 мс)
- Нужна гарантированная пропускная способность
- Безопасность важнее удобства совместного доступа
- Бюджет ограничен, но нужна высокая производительность
Смотрите в сторону NAS/SAN, если:
- Данными пользуются десятки серверов одновременно
- Важна централизованная система управления
- Нужны продвинутые функции дедупликации и компрессии
- Планируется географически распределенная инфраструктура
Взгляд в будущее
DAS не исчезнет, пока существует физика. Скорость света конечна, и прямое подключение всегда будет быстрее сетевого. С развитием NVMe over Fabrics граница между DAS и SAN размывается, но для многих задач классическое прямое подключение останется оптимальным выбором.
Появление PCIe 5.0 и 6.0 откроет новые горизонты производительности. CXL (Compute Express Link) позволит создавать пулы памяти и хранилищ с латентностью, близкой к оперативной памяти. Но это всё ещё будет DAS — просто более быстрый и гибкий.
Интересно, что многие облачные провайдеры используют DAS для своих инстансов. Amazon EBS Direct, Azure Ultra Disk — под капотом это локальные NVMe-диски с умной системой репликации. Даже гиганты индустрии понимают: для максимальной производительности нужно прямое подключение.
Выбор между DAS и сетевыми хранилищами — это не выбор между старым и новым. Это выбор правильного инструмента для конкретной задачи. И часто самое простое решение оказывается самым эффективным.